Ripoff charged my credit card for unauthorized automatic renewal for gold membership

Internet & Web

I used my credit card to get a gold membership for my sister on Classmates.com. I think it was about 2 years ago. I did not realize that it was an automatic renewal program. Today I saw a charge from classmates online for $39.00. I called the number that was shown on my credit card statement for that company and turned out to be classmates.com. I told them I did not authorize this charge and they told me to call my credit card company to do a dispute. I called back again and they couldn't help me because they said since it was under my sister's name they couldn't give me any information. I had my sister call back and they said they don't issue refunds.

Right now I have a conditional dispute with my credit card company. If they can't help me I am going to the Better Business Bureau.

Because of this I am no longer going to visit Classmates.com. I think they do this on purpose to rip people off, because when I called it sounded like it was rehearsed and they have been through it many times before.
